You're negotiating deals across time zones. How can you effectively manage the differences in time?
Effective time zone management is key to smooth international deal-making. Here's how to synchronize success across the globe:
- Schedule meetings during overlapping business hours to accommodate all parties.
- Use shared calendars with time zone conversion to avoid confusion.
- Rotate meeting times if needed, so no single party is always inconvenienced.

When dealing with time zone challenges, consider recording key meetings so team members can catch up asynchronously if they can’t attend live. Also, use tools like Slack’s “Do Not Disturb” feature to set expectations for availability across different zones. If decisions are time-sensitive, assign a rotating point person to ensure timely responses while respecting time differences.

When you are doing global negotiations with suppliers in a different time zone, you can try diferrent alternatives: You can choose an hour that is no too late for one side and not too early for the other side. You can take turns on which side gets to pick the meeting time. If it is an important negotiation which requires to meet in person, you can meet in a different city which works well for both sides.

1. Plan Ahead: Schedule meetings well in advance, considering time zone differences to ensure availability for all parties. 2. Use Time Zone Tools: Leverage digital tools and calendars to avoid confusion and coordinate times that work for everyone. 3. Be Flexible: Show willingness to adjust your schedule, accommodating other time zones to demonstrate respect and collaboration. 4. Asynchronous Communication: Use email or collaborative platforms for updates and decisions that don't require real-time meetings. 5. Set Clear Deadlines: Establish clear timelines and deadlines that account for the time differences, ensuring smooth progress across regions.
